personally i think the benefits of a upgraded smic will be minimal, as the amount of air getting to the intercooler will be the same as a stock SMIC, however with a forge or THS FMIC, the amount of air getting to the intercooler is greater and therefore helps make a big difference in cooling the intake temperature.

Post by: Hulmie on 15 September 2010, 14:48
turbo lag can be caused by length of pipework the air has to travel through, over sized intercooler and also the amount out bends etc in the pipework.

Intercooler pipework is best when you minimise the amount of bends needed to get the air from the turbo to throttle body. As stated by Matt the forge and THS kits have minimal bends and use same diameter pipework as the silicone boost hoses you get from forge. The intercooler itself is not massive compared to these big ebay ones you see on skylines etc
